Subject: [PATCH bpf-next 4/5] bpftool: Add struct_ops map name
Date: Tue, 14 Jan 2020 14:44:19 -0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20200114224419.3028615-1-kafai@fb.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20200114224358.3027079-1-kafai@fb.com>
This patch adds BPF_MAP_TYPE_STRUCT_OPS to "struct_ops" name mapping
so that "bpftool map show" can print the "struct_ops" map type
properly.
[root@arch-fb-vm1 bpf]# ~/devshare/fb-kernel/linux/tools/bpf/bpftool/bpftool map show id 8
8: struct_ops name dctcp flags 0x0
key 4B value 256B max_entries 1 memlock 4096B
btf_id 7
Signed-off-by: Martin KaFai Lau <kafai@fb.com>
---
tools/bpf/bpftool/map.c | 1 +
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
diff --git a/tools/bpf/bpftool/map.c b/tools/bpf/bpftool/map.c
index 45c1eda6512c..4c5b15d736b6 100644
--- a/tools/bpf/bpftool/map.c
+++ b/tools/bpf/bpftool/map.c
@@ -48,6 +48,7 @@ const char * const map_type_name[] = {
[BPF_MAP_TYPE_QUEUE] = "queue",
[BPF_MAP_TYPE_STACK] = "stack",
[BPF_MAP_TYPE_SK_STORAGE] = "sk_storage",
+ [BPF_MAP_TYPE_STRUCT_OPS] = "struct_ops",
};
const size_t map_type_name_size = ARRAY_SIZE(map_type_name);
